Flood damage restoration services involve a comprehensive process to address and repair property affected by water intrusion. When flooding occurs, water can quickly seep into floors, walls, and structural components, leading to significant damage if not promptly addressed. Restoration professionals assess the extent of the water intrusion, remove excess water, and dry out affected areas using specialized equipment. They also identify and mitigate issues such as mold growth, wood warping, and structural weakening that can develop if moisture is left untreated.

These services help resolve problems associated with water damage, including structural deterioration, mold proliferation, and property deterioration. Water intrusion can compromise building materials, cause unpleasant odors, and pose health risks due to mold and bacteria growth. Restoration experts utilize techniques like water extraction, dehumidification, and sanitization to restore properties to a safe and habitable condition. Addressing these issues promptly can prevent further damage and reduce long-term repair costs.

The overview below groups typical Flood Damage Restoration proj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Matthews, NC.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Assessment Costs - Initial flood damage assessments typically range from $200 to $1,000, depending on the extent of the damage and property size. Larger or more complex evaluations may cost more, reaching up to several thousand dollars in some cases.

Water Extraction - The cost for professional water removal services generally falls between $1,000 and $3,500. Prices vary based on the amount of water to be extracted and the severity of the flooding.

Structural Repairs - Restoring flood-damaged structures can range from $5,000 to over $20,000. The final cost depends on the extent of damage to walls, flooring, and foundational elements.

Cleanup and Restoration - Complete cleanup and restoration services typically cost between $3,000 and $15,000. Factors influencing costs include mold remediation, drying, and rebuilding efforts.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
